Output 98d893f52cb9535b21a3466dc20fe0aa043d7b57c8bb0320ee00dde00a7b6ced:1

value
84537360
script pubkey
OP_0 OP_PUSHBYTES_32 def0cff26a231ce12b3b9fd40387129df39b52831f4547e853e4ede78cec085d
address
bc1qmmcvlun2yvwwz2emnl2q8pcjnheek55rraz506znunk70r8vppwsxv548q
transaction
98d893f52cb9535b21a3466dc20fe0aa043d7b57c8bb0320ee00dde00a7b6ced
confirmations
164771
spent
true